- MDL: MFCD07776586
- Inchi: 1S/C13H24N2O3/c1-13(2,3)18-12(17)15-8-6-10(7-9-15)11(16)14(4)5/h10H,6-9H2,1-5H3
- InChI Key: VRVUOIHXJJWKIY-UHFFFAOYSA-N
- SMILES: O(C(C)(C)C)C(N1CCC(C(N(C)C)=O)CC1)=O
Computed Properties
- Exact Mass: 256.17900
- Monoisotopic Mass: 256.17869263g/mol
- Isotope Atom Count: 0
- Hydrogen Bond Donor Count: 0
- Hydrogen Bond Acceptor Count: 5
- Heavy Atom Count: 18
- Rotatable Bond Count: 5
- Complexity: 313
- Covalently-Bonded Unit Count: 1
- Defined Atom Stereocenter Count: 0
- Undefined Atom Stereocenter Count : 0
- Defined Bond Stereocenter Count: 0
- Undefined Bond Stereocenter Count: 0
- XLogP3: 1.1
- Topological Polar Surface Area: 49.8?2
Experimental Properties
- PSA: 49.85000
- LogP: 1.65960
tert-Butyl 4-(dimethylcarbamoyl)piperidine-1-carboxylate Customs Data
- HS CODE:2933399090
- Customs Data:
China Customs Code:
2933399090Overview:
2933399090. Other compounds with non fused pyridine rings in structure. VAT:17.0%. Tax refund rate:13.0%. Regulatory conditions:nothing. MFN tariff:6.5%. general tariff:20.0%
Declaration elements:
Product Name, component content, use to, Please indicate the appearance of Urotropine, 6- caprolactam please indicate the appearance, Signing date
Summary:
2933399090. other compounds containing an unfused pyridine ring (whether or not hydrogenated) in the structure. VAT:17.0%. Tax rebate rate:13.0%. . MFN tariff:6.5%. General tariff:20.0%
